Searched refs:atomic_cmpset_rel_ptr (Results 1 - 14 of 14) sorted by relevance

/freebsd-11-stable/sys/arm/include/
H A Datomic.h67 #define atomic_cmpset_rel_ptr atomic_cmpset_rel_32 macro
/freebsd-11-stable/lib/libc/x86/sys/
H A D__vdso_gettc.c208 atomic_cmpset_rel_ptr((volatile uintptr_t *)&hpet_dev_map[u],
215 if (atomic_cmpset_rel_ptr((volatile uintptr_t *)&hpet_dev_map[u],
/freebsd-11-stable/sys/kern/
H A Dkern_lock.c363 if (!atomic_cmpset_rel_ptr(&lk->lk_lock, LK_SHARERS_LOCK(1) | x,
633 atomic_cmpset_rel_ptr(&lk->lk_lock, tid, LK_UNLOCKED)) {
1187 if (atomic_cmpset_rel_ptr(&lk->lk_lock, tid | x,
1227 if (atomic_cmpset_rel_ptr(&lk->lk_lock, tid,
1527 if (atomic_cmpset_rel_ptr(&lk->lk_lock, tid | x,
H A Dkern_sx.c500 atomic_cmpset_rel_ptr(&sx->sx_lock, x, SX_SHARERS_LOCK(1) |
858 atomic_cmpset_rel_ptr(&sx->sx_lock, tid, SX_LOCK_UNLOCKED))
H A Dkern_rwlock.c1318 if (atomic_cmpset_rel_ptr(&rw->rw_lock, tid, RW_READERS_LOCK(1)))
/freebsd-11-stable/sys/powerpc/include/
H A Datomic.h672 #define atomic_cmpset_rel_ptr atomic_cmpset_rel_long macro
676 #define atomic_cmpset_rel_ptr atomic_cmpset_rel_int macro
/freebsd-11-stable/sys/arm64/include/
H A Datomic.h443 #define atomic_cmpset_rel_ptr atomic_cmpset_rel_64 macro
/freebsd-11-stable/sys/riscv/include/
H A Datomic.h558 #define atomic_cmpset_rel_ptr atomic_cmpset_rel_64 macro
/freebsd-11-stable/sys/sys/
H A Drwlock.h92 atomic_cmpset_rel_ptr(&(rw)->rw_lock, (tid), RW_UNLOCKED)
H A Dmutex.h218 atomic_cmpset_rel_ptr(&(mp)->mtx_lock, (tid), MTX_UNOWNED)
/freebsd-11-stable/sys/amd64/include/
H A Datomic.h671 #define atomic_cmpset_rel_ptr atomic_cmpset_rel_long macro
/freebsd-11-stable/sys/mips/include/
H A Datomic.h748 #define atomic_cmpset_rel_ptr atomic_cmpset_rel_long macro
/freebsd-11-stable/sys/i386/include/
H A Datomic.h929 #define atomic_cmpset_rel_ptr(dst, old, new) \ macro
/freebsd-11-stable/sys/sparc64/sparc64/
H A Dpmap.c1301 atomic_cmpset_rel_ptr((uintptr_t *)&pc->pc_pmap,

Completed in 134 milliseconds